Bump to icedtea-3.0.0pre08. Upstream changes: - PR1368: Ensure debug data is available for all libraries and binaries without redundant files - PR1983: Support using the system installation of NSS with the SunEC provider - PR2127: SunEC provider crashes when built using system NSS - PR2321: Checksum of policy JAR files changes on every build - PR2459: Policy JAR files should be timestamped with the date of the policy file they hold - PR2767: Remove remaining rogue binaries from OpenJDK tree - PR2777: Fix MAX/MIN template usage on s390 - PR2815: Race condition in SunEC provider with system NSS - S8140620, PR2769: Find and load default.sf2 as the default soundbank on Linux ChangeLog: 2016-01-28 Andrew John Hughes <gnu.andrew@member.fsf.org> Bump to icedtea-3.0.0pre08. * patches/pr2777.patch: Removed; upstream. * Makefile.am: (CORBA_CHANGESET): Update to icedtea-3.0.0pre08 tag.
